After Tarzan's estate is destroyed by Arabs Jane is sold into slavery by a man posing as a friendly scientist. Tarzan develops amnesia after a blow to the head. When he recovers his memory (from a later blow) he defeats the villain, recovers the fabulous jewels of Opar, and rescues Jane.—Ed Stephan <[email protected]>

To secure his estates in England, Tarzan, known to London as the Earl of Greystoke, and to the wild jungle as Tarzan the Tiger, returns to Africa with his mate, Lady Jane, and his friend, Albert Werper. However, treason, revenge, and the gold treasure of Opar are on duplicitous Werper's mind, who, with the aid of his equally unscrupulous ally, the Arab slave trader, Achmet Zek, manage to abduct Jane and condemn her into a life of slavery. Now, as the lord of the jungle is struggling to overcome his amnesia, and with the dangerous High Priestess of the Sun Worshippers, Queen La, hot on his trail, the fate of Lady Jane is hanging by a thread.
